Key Responsibilities
As a Secondary School Teacher, your responsibilities encompass a wide range of tasks that are essential for fostering a conducive learning environment and promoting student growth:
- Curriculum Development and Implementation: You are responsible for designing engaging lesson plans, aligning them with educational standards, and delivering them effectively to meet student learning outcomes.
- Student Assessment and Progress Monitoring: You conduct assessments to evaluate student progress, provide constructive feedback, and implement strategies to support individual learning needs.
- Classroom Management: Creating a positive and inclusive classroom environment, managing student behavior, and promoting a culture of respect and collaboration among students.
- Parental Communication: Maintaining open lines of communication with parents or guardians to provide updates on student performance, address concerns, and collaborate on supporting student success.
- Professional Development: Engaging in continuous learning, attending workshops, conferences, and staying abreast of educational trends to enhance your teaching skills and methodologies.
- Extracurricular Involvement: Participating in school events, clubs, and activities to engage students outside the classroom and contribute to their holistic development.
Required Skills and Qualifications
To excel in the role of Secondary School Teacher, candidates should possess the following skills, knowledge, and qualifications:
- Subject Matter Expertise: Proficiency in the subject area being taught, with a deep understanding of curriculum requirements and teaching methodologies.
- Effective Communication: Strong verbal and written communication skills to engage students, collaborate with colleagues, and interact with parents.
- Classroom Management: Ability to create a positive and structured learning environment, manage student behavior, and promote a culture of respect.
- Adaptability: Flexibility to adjust teaching strategies based on student needs, curriculum changes, and technological advancements in education.
- Problem-Solving: Capacity to identify challenges in student learning, develop solutions, and implement interventions to support student progress.
